Output ed2359166e3edc6172252fdc8d8b63e92db7170150bc7df598ee199d67d6c6e0:0

value
38488300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9572bc6daba4fe0ad2a5e887d6335807e6187e OP_EQUAL
address
3CsBPnj5STk7KfNKyXNLMDnaQ86c1QmXmc
transaction
ed2359166e3edc6172252fdc8d8b63e92db7170150bc7df598ee199d67d6c6e0
confirmations
408351
spent
true